Russia - Import of Unwrought Copper Alloys
Since 2014, Russia Import of Unwrought Copper Alloys grew 5.8% year on year. With $341,150.52 in 2019, the country was number 51 among other countries in Import of Unwrought Copper Alloys. Russia is overtaken by Hungary, which was ranked number 50 with $388,460 and is followed by Uganda at $270,435.84. China lead the ranking with $121,945,810.07 in 2019, that is -17.2% compared to 2018. Germany, Austria and Singapore resp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Namibia witnessed the best average annual growth at +367.1% per year, while Nigeria was the worst growing country at -76.5% per year.
